DASSEL -- Meeker County authorities have arrested a teenage girl after she was threatening her family with a knife.

Sheriff Brian Cruze says deputies were called to a home in Dassel shortly after 8:00 p.m. Friday on a domestic situation. The family was reporting that 16-year-old Olivia Schwartz was trying to attack the family with a knife.

When officers arrived, the girl had left the house and was sitting in a vehicle. When Schwartz saw the deputies she fled, leading them on a chase through a plowed field. The car got stuck and Schwartz tried to flee on foot. Officers were able to catch her and take her into custody.

Schwartz is being held in the Prairie lakes Detention Center on suspicion of terroristic threats and fleeing police.
